What is ADHD?
ADHD affects children and adults alike. It is defined by symptoms that include:
InattentionHyperactivityImpulsivity
These symptoms can substantially impact daily activities, scholastic efficiency, and social relationships. While ADHD is mostly associated with kids, numerous adults carry undiagnosed ADHD into their later years, leading to difficulties in individual and expert settings.

Regardless of their benefits, online ADHD tests do have constraints:
Not Diagnostic: Online tests are not conclusive diagnostic tools. An official medical diagnosis should come from a qualified health care professional.Variability in Accuracy: The quality and validity of online tests can vary extensively, with some lacking clinical rigor.Potential for Misinterpretation: Users might misinterpret their results without the assistance of a professional, leading to unnecessary issue or false peace of mind.Types of Online ADHD Tests Available in the UKSelf-Report Questionnaires: These tests involve answering a series of questions about attention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ity.Behavioral Assessments: These are frequently developed for parents or instructors to assess the habits of a child suspected of having ADHD.ADHD Symptom Checklists: Tools used to compare symptoms against developed requirements for ADHD.Typically Used Online ADHD Tests in the UKTest NameDescriptionAdult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S)A self-reported screening tool that determines symptoms in adults.Conners 3rd EditionMostly used for children, it evaluates behavior and emotions.Barkley Adult ADHD Rating ScaleA comprehensive assessment for adults focusing on behavior patterns.Next Steps After Taking an Online ADHD Test
Upon completing an online ADHD test, people need to consider the following steps:
Consult a Healthcare Professional: If the test suggests possible ADHD, schedule an assessment with a medical professional or psychologist concentrating on ADHD.Gather Additional Information: Document symptoms, behavior patterns, and any appropriate household history to show the professional.Explore Treatment Options: If detected, talk about potential treatment strategies, which may include behavioral therapy, medication, or way of life changes.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
